    Job Responsibilities

    This is the full list of duties required for the role.

  • Workforce Planning & Organizational Development – Leverage business understanding and talent data to develop and implement an effective People strategy for supported business; provide guidance on current and future state requirements; forecasts talent needs and crafts role profiles as needed to facilitate organization effectiveness.
  • Culture – build relationships throughout the organization to enhance culture and the employee experience; partner with business leaders to ensure employees are engaged, enabled and feeling valued; ensure we are upholding our People Promise.
  • Talent - Partners with Talent Acquisition to ensure a deliberate approach to attracting and retaining top talent from both inside and outside the organization; lead annual talent review and succession planning – supporting actions needed to develop the internal talent pipeline; partner with colleagues in Talent & Leadership and other BPs to implement innovative solutions to business needs.
  • Coaching and Team Development - Provide strategic business partnership and coaching to senior leaders; Design and facilitate organizational design and development, leadership coaching and team building to support high performing teams and growth
  • Performance Management – Leads annual goal setting and year-end evaluation with business leaders. Supports managers in ensuring every person is consistently performing, receiving feedback, and focusing on growth and development.
  • Total Rewards – Leads delivery of annual salary, bonus/commission, and equity planning process with business leaders; collaborates with Total Rewards to drive participation in annual benefits enrollment, wellness, and recognition programs.
  • Employee Relations - Lead employee relations, working closely with managers and employees in addressing all areas of employee relations to ensure HomeServe's People and Customer promises are front and center
  • Change Champion – Lead change initiatives to accelerate adoption and performance; administer and evaluate all HR processes, programs and policies with an eye to continuous improvement – always looking to enhance our efficiency, effective and employee experience
  • HR leadership – Ensure delivery of human resources in a consistent, efficient and streamlined way, helping employees navigate the organization.
